Well either way, Ur missing the fact that rubber band is at the very front. thus it's fulcrum point is an extreme opposite of the rearsping, and has little effect on the rear springs strength when being pulled by the strength of the coils. But when that force is released it makes a difference. Just try it. When it's set up like i've shown with just a little bit of pressure, it increases the cycle speed quite a bit for barely any pressure, but does not change the duty cycle. if it really affected the rear spring like you assume, the duty cycle would be altered.

readings aren't everything. Half the time those things don't work for s&!t. If it runs well, that's all it's about. I see what you're getting at, and I've seen systems that have had similar ideas to this one. Have you ever ran a machine with an oring glued to the front coil top? Gives pretty much the same affect. When I was learning, the only artist in the shop that supposedly could tune a machine used to cut top hat grommets down and fix them between the coils to get that extra bit of purr. And those things would run.........zippy as f@#k.post some pics of work done with it....i'm interested....

i can say one thing, im sure it makes that sharpz run better.
its hard to see in the pic, but if thats an OG sharpz, and those are OG springs...the springs turn to absolute mush after a while.

it looks like a different way to reach a same effect of some easier and more efficient solutions. rubber bands lose their tension way quicker than springs do.
